Boat Captain: In nautical terms, a skipper is the person in command of a boat or sea vessel. The title is typically used informally for smaller watercraft like yachts, fishing boats, and catamarans.

Ultimate Authority: The skipper bears full legal and civil responsibility for the navigation, safety, and well-being of the vessel and its crew.

Introduction: Debuting in 1964, Skipper Roberts was created by Mattel as Barbie’s first younger sibling.

Character Traits: She is depicted as a tech-savvy, gadget-loving teenager who enjoys electronic music, DJing, and blogging.

Appearance: While originally blonde, her modern design features brown hair, usually styled with a signature purple or blue streak. 3. Skipper the Penguin (Madagascar)

The Leader: In DreamWorks’ Madagascar franchise and The Penguins of Madagascar spin-offs, Skipper is the militaristic leader of the four-penguin commando unit.
